In the realm of human interactions, it is crucial to recognize that our perceptions of others can often be misleading. A vivid memory comes to mind involving two well-known figures, Clara Jensen and Max Porter, whom I encountered in a small grocery store in New York City many years ago. Clara was holding a small dog, which I later learned was named Sparkle.
It’s fascinating how fleeting encounters can leave a lasting imprint on our memories. I distinctly recall how serious Clara and Max appeared during that brief interaction. Their hushed conversations and solemn expressions led me to ponder whether renowned comedians adopt a more serious demeanor in their personal lives. Perhaps they strive for anonymity due to their celebrity status.
It’s important to note that my encounter occurred around the same time Clara was facing a significant health challenge. What I perceived as an ordinary day, enhanced by the excitement of spotting celebrities, may have been one of the darkest moments for them.
This situation exemplifies the concept of fundamental attribution error, which suggests that individuals often overemphasize personality traits while neglecting situational factors influencing behavior. In this case, I incorrectly assumed that Clara and Max’s demeanor was indicative of their true selves rather than potentially reflecting external pressures they were facing.
This serves as a reminder to extend grace towards others. Their irritability, aloofness, or forgetfulness may not accurately depict their character or relate to you personally. As the philosopher Amiel wisely stated, “Life is short, and we never have enough time for the hearts of those who travel the way with us. O, be swift to love! Make haste to be kind.”
